Kanał - ATNEL tech-forum
Wszystkie działy
Najnowsze wątki



Teraz jest 18 sty 2026, o 18:17


Strefa czasowa: UTC + 1





Utwórz nowy wątek Odpowiedz w wątku  [ Posty: 22 ] 
Autor Wiadomość
PostNapisane: 7 lip 2015, o 21:47 
Offline
Użytkownik

Dołączył(a): 25 mar 2015
Posty: 105
Pomógł: 2

Hej, mam takie szybkie pytanko.
Czy w przypadku zasilania atmegi z FT232 3,3V konieczny jest dodatkowo na płytce stabilizator?
Mam zamiar zbudować małą płytkę zasilaną z usb przez FT232 do komunikacji UART-RFM12B i zastanawiam się co będzie konieczne na płytce.
Pozdrawiam ;)



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 7 lip 2015, o 21:51 
Offline
Moderator
Avatar użytkownika

Dołączył(a): 03 paź 2011
Posty: 27446
Lokalizacja: Szczecin
Pomógł: 1045

a może napiszesz skąd chcesz brać te 3,3V do zasilania procka ? skoro z USB masz 5V

_________________
zapraszam na blog: http://www.mirekk36.blogspot.com (mój nick Skype: mirekk36 ) [ obejrzyj Kurs EAGLE ] [ mój kanał YT TV www.youtube.com/mirekk36 ]



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 7 lip 2015, o 22:01 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 20 sie 2013
Posty: 795
Lokalizacja: Poznań
Pomógł: 59

Zrozumiałem, że chcesz atmegę i inne zasilić z wyjścia 3v3 out w ft232 - jeśli tak, to nie tędy droga. Weź 5v z usb, puść przez przetworniczkę lub stabilizator, dorzuć condki i będzie ok. Ja mam konwerter DIY z ft232 i lm1117 3v3 i jest spoko.


Autor postu otrzymał pochwałę


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 7 lip 2015, o 22:04 
Offline
Moderator
Avatar użytkownika

Dołączył(a): 03 paź 2011
Posty: 27446
Lokalizacja: Szczecin
Pomógł: 1045

icer_cmg napisał(a):
Zrozumiałem, że chcesz atmegę i inne zasilić z wyjścia 3v3 out w ft232 - jeśli tak, to nie tędy droga

No na taki pomysł to nawet bym nie wpadł ;) .... to nie tylko nie tędy droga jak pisze słusznie kolega - to po prostu pomysł typu "hardcore crazy idea" ;)

Wystarczy poczytać notę PDF scalaka i zobaczyć do czego jest pin 3V3OUT oraz jaka jest jego wydajność prądowa.


Autor postu otrzymał pochwałę

_________________
zapraszam na blog: http://www.mirekk36.blogspot.com (mój nick Skype: mirekk36 ) [ obejrzyj Kurs EAGLE ] [ mój kanał YT TV www.youtube.com/mirekk36 ]



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 7 lip 2015, o 22:05 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 09 gru 2014
Posty: 1540
Pomógł: 269

Z noty katalogowej układu FT232:
Up to 50mA can be drawn from this pin to power external logic if required. (Czyli maksymalnie 50mA)
Z noty katalogowej RFM12B wynika, że w trybie nadawanie Tx układ potrzebuje od 26 do 28mA.
A gdzie jeszcze zasialanie procka?
Daj dodatkowo stabilizator LDO np LM1117-3.3, kilka kondensatorów i po bólu.

Widzę, że już mnie koledzy uprzedzili ;)


Autor postu otrzymał pochwałę


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 7 lip 2015, o 22:15 
Offline
Użytkownik

Dołączył(a): 25 mar 2015
Posty: 105
Pomógł: 2

Rozwialiście moje wątpliwości ;)
Dzięki!
Edit.
Jednak nie wszystkie:
Czy zatem mogę 5V pociągnąć sobie z FT232 (po prostu zworka na 5v)? Czy podobnie jest jak z 3,3V - za niska wydajnosc prądowa?



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 7 lip 2015, o 22:31 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 09 gru 2014
Posty: 1540
Pomógł: 269

A po co z FT232 skoro masz już 5v z USB?



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 7 lip 2015, o 22:32 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 20 sie 2013
Posty: 795
Lokalizacja: Poznań
Pomógł: 59

Masz 5V z USB. Robisz odejście na FT232 i ciągniesz dalej do Atmegi i innych. Rozróżniaj co jest źródłem a co odbiornikiem.



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 7 lip 2015, o 22:39 
Offline
Użytkownik

Dołączył(a): 25 mar 2015
Posty: 105
Pomógł: 2

Hm...
Nie wiem czy dobrze rozumiem.
Mam konwerter usb-uart. (nie wiem czy pisząc ft232 nie wprowadzam w błąd) Z niego podłączam RXD i TXD pod nC. Dwa kolejne wyjścia to GND oraz PWR-> 5V lub 3,3V (zależnie od złączki)
Mogę je wykorzystać do zasilania procka i modułu RF12B?
Do tej pory tak robiłem, działało bez zarzutów.



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 7 lip 2015, o 22:55 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 20 sie 2013
Posty: 795
Lokalizacja: Poznań
Pomógł: 59

Dobrze byłoby wiedzieć jaka jest wydajność wyjścia i sprawdź, czy zworka przełącza tylko poziomy logiczne czy również zmienia napięcie na PWR. Ogólnie jest duża szansa, że zadziała.



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 7 lip 2015, o 22:58 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 09 gru 2014
Posty: 1540
Pomógł: 269

Jeśli wybierzesz 3,3V to nie możesz, bo wydajność prądowa jest do 50mA.
Jeśli wybierzesz 5V to tak tylko, że wtedy uszkodzisz RFM12B.

Proponuję Ci zrobić tak:
Zworkę ustaw na 3.3V i podłącz linie Tx z ft232 do linii Rx procka, oraz analogicznie Rx z ft232 do linii Tx procka.
Dodatkowo daj stabilizator na 3.3V, jego wejśćie podłącz do USB (+5V), z wyjścia tego stabilizatora będziesz mógł zasiliać i procka i RFM12B.


Autor postu otrzymał pochwałę


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 7 lip 2015, o 23:02 
Offline
Użytkownik

Dołączył(a): 25 mar 2015
Posty: 105
Pomógł: 2

Czyli z konwertera nie uzywac wcale wyjscia PWR?
Masę oczywiście połączyć.

Myślę czy nie dałoby rady zrobić tak:
Konwerter zworka na 5v. rxd-txd oraz txd-rxd. Łączę masy. Procek zasilam z 5v (z konwertera), odprowadzam linie z 5v do stabilizatora gdzie otrzymuje 3,3v do zasilenia rfm12b.
Tym sposobem używam tylko 1 portu USB.

Lub po prostu z konwertera lece 5v na stabilizator, otrzymuje 3V3 i z tego zasilam i rfm12b i procka



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 7 lip 2015, o 23:48 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 09 gru 2014
Posty: 1540
Pomógł: 269

Przecież stabilizator możesz podlutować do płytki z ft232 (dalej będziesz miał tylko 1 port USB, prawda?). Stabilizator 3.3V tak czy inaczej musisz dać, bo takiego napięcia wymaga rfm12b.
Twoje rozwiązanie nie jest prawidłowe, ponieważ na liniach procka (MOSI, MISO, SCK, SS) będą napięcia 5V podczas gdy na rfm12b tylko 3.3V. Będzie to klasyczne niedopasowanie poziomów napięć. Możesz oczywiście zasilać procka z 5V, ale wtedy potrzebujesz zrobić konwersję napięć: http://mirekk36.blogspot.co.uk/2015/05/konwerter-poziomow-33v-ttl.html
Jeśli tego niezrobisz prawdopodobnie jakoś tam będzie to działać, ale spodziewać się możesz przede wszystkim błędów w transmisji, niemówiąc już o prądach wyrównawczych i ogromnym ryzyku uszkodzenia procka lub rfm'a.



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 7 lip 2015, o 23:57 
Offline
Użytkownik

Dołączył(a): 25 mar 2015
Posty: 105
Pomógł: 2

Ale nie mam płytki z ft232. Mam gotowy konwerter usb-uart:
http://botland.com.pl/konwertery-usb-ua ... 33-5v.html


Z konwertera daję 5V na stabilizator otrzymuje 3v3 i leci do mikrokontrolera oraz do rfm12b.

Racja, konwersja napięć.. Zawsze wypada mi z głowy.
Więc całość z 3v3.



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 8 lip 2015, o 00:06 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 09 gru 2014
Posty: 1540
Pomógł: 269

Na tej stronie, którą podałeś masz wszystkie informacje łącznie ze schematem tej "płytki". Wejście stabilizatora podłącz pomiędzy dławikiem L1, a nóżką nr20 układu ft232, no i oczywiście masę stabilizatora do masy (GND). Natomiast z wyjścia stabilizatora zasiliasz procka i rfm232. Dodaj jeszcze kondensatory filtrujące, przynajmniej po 100nF dla rfm12b i procka.


Autor postu otrzymał pochwałę


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 8 lip 2015, o 09:13 
Offline
Użytkownik

Dołączył(a): 25 mar 2015
Posty: 105
Pomógł: 2

Obrazek
Złożyłem coś takiego.
nC zasilam z 3v3, chybaże zdecyduje że potrzebuję większego taktowania - wówczas wykorzystam konwerter napięć. Atmegę w takim wypadku zasilę bezpośrednio z wyjścia z konwertera.

Może to tak wyglądać?

Edit:
anshar napisał(a):
Wejście stabilizatora podłącz pomiędzy dławikiem L1, a nóżką nr20 układu ft232

Musiałbym składać cały konwerter usb-uart, a chciałbym wykorzystać ten gotowy (a do niego przecież nie podlutuję). Chyba że właśnie to chcesz mi przekazać.



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 8 lip 2015, o 11:15 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 10 mar 2013
Posty: 739
Lokalizacja: Poznań
Pomógł: 84

Rozumiem że z konwertera wychodzi 5V (V+) ?

w takim razie potrzebujesz konwersji napięć na liniach TX, RX do uC
w ostateczności na linii TX do uC.


Autor postu otrzymał pochwałę


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 8 lip 2015, o 12:18 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 09 gru 2014
Posty: 1540
Pomógł: 269

A możesz zmierzyć jakie jest napięcie na nóżce PWR konwertera, gdy ustawisz złączkę w pozycji 3.3V? Sądze, że będzie tam 3.3V, a nie 5V, dlatego napisałem Ci, żebyś podłączył wejście stabilizatora zaraz po dławiku L1. Jeśli nie będziesz wykorzystywał sygnału CTS to możesz sobie przeciąć ścieżkę podłączoną do pinu 11 układu ft232 i wyprowadzić sobie tam te 5V kawałkiem przewodu.
Obrazek

------------------------ [ Dodano po: 5 minutach ]

Jeszcze inaczej. Przecież 5V jest również wyprowadzone na złączce CON1 na pinie nr1. Nawet nie musisz nic przecinać i lutować. Złączkę ustaw w pozycji 3.3V, a z tego wolnego pinu wyprowadzasz przewód na wejście stabilizatora. ;)


Autor postu otrzymał pochwałę


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 8 lip 2015, o 12:54 
Offline
Użytkownik

Dołączył(a): 25 mar 2015
Posty: 105
Pomógł: 2

anshar napisał(a):
Jeszcze inaczej. Przecież 5V jest również wyprowadzone na złączce CON1 na pinie nr1. Nawet nie musisz nic przecinać i lutować. Złączkę ustaw w pozycji 3.3V, a z tego wolnego pinu wyprowadzasz przewód na wejście stabilizatora. ;)

Hahaha xD
No nie wierzę, tyle kombinowania a wszystko jest w zasięgu ręki ^^
Rozumiem, że w takim wypadku wyjścia PWR wcale nie używam? (już tak dla pewności)



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 8 lip 2015, o 13:00 
Offline
Użytkownik
Avatar użytkownika

Dołączył(a): 09 gru 2014
Posty: 1540
Pomógł: 269

No tak w tym przypadku nie używasz, bo po co Ci 3.3V z wydajnością prądową 50mA? ;)



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 8 lip 2015, o 13:04 
Offline
Moderator
Avatar użytkownika

Dołączył(a): 03 paź 2011
Posty: 27446
Lokalizacja: Szczecin
Pomógł: 1045

Przecież ten pin 3V3OUT jest tylko po to w tym scalaku żeby móc zapodać to napięcie na pin VCCIO i dzięki temu nagle jego wszystkie piny RS232 i CBUS działają ładnie w standardzie 3,3V pomimo że sam scalak jest zasilany 5V (a więc od razu ZA DARMO) jest konwersja napięć

_________________
zapraszam na blog: http://www.mirekk36.blogspot.com (mój nick Skype: mirekk36 ) [ obejrzyj Kurs EAGLE ] [ mój kanał YT TV www.youtube.com/mirekk36 ]



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
PostNapisane: 8 lip 2015, o 13:42 
Offline
Użytkownik

Dołączył(a): 25 mar 2015
Posty: 105
Pomógł: 2

Kwestia wyłącznie wydajności prądowej ;)
Ok, dzięki!



Góra
 Zobacz profil  
cytowanie selektywne  Cytuj  
Wyświetl posty nie starsze niż:  Sortuj wg  
Utwórz nowy wątek Odpowiedz w wątku  [ Posty: 22 ] 

Strefa czasowa: UTC + 1


Kto przegląda forum

Użytkownicy przeglądający ten dział: Brak zidentyfikowanych użytkowników i 3 gości


Nie możesz rozpoczynać nowych wątków
Nie możesz odpowiadać w wątkach
Nie możesz edytować swoich postów
Nie możesz usuwać swoich postów
Nie możesz dodawać załączników

Szukaj:
Skocz do:  
Sitemap
Technologię dostarcza phpBB® Forum Software © phpBB Group phpBB3.PL
phpBB SEO